Architectural Anchors

In rooms with architectural interest—like the coffered ceiling and paneled molding in this space—draperies serve as an architectural anchor. The functional Top Tacked Two Prong Draperies in this living room do more than frame the French doors—they create a vertical visual line that draws the eye upward, accentuating the ceiling height and adding grandeur. Designer Susan Knolton states, "My clients are happy. This spacious living room features a dramatic entry way that serves as a central focal point, offering views of the outside landscape. The high-mounted draperies further emphasize the room's vertical scale and architectural elegance.
